Advice columnist Ann Landers once asked her readers with children to answer the following question: "If you had it to do over again, would you have children?" Readers were invited to send a response to this question by mail. Of the approximately 10,000 responses Landers received, approximately 70% said "no." The sample:.A) Is probably not representative because more than 10,000 people responded. B) Has little bias because more than 10,000 people responded, yielding a very large sampleC) Is probably representative of all parentsD) Is probably not representative of all parents because people who feel very strongly about this issue are more likely to respond than people who do not.
